How to Check SEO on a Website: A Comprehensive Guide

Time to read
0 minutes


How to Check SEO on a Website: A Comprehensive Guide

Checking the SEO of a website is a crucial step in ensuring that your website ranks well in search engine results pages. SEO, or Search Engine Optimization, is the practice of optimizing your website to increase its visibility in search engine results pages. The higher your website ranks in search engine results pages, the more likely it is that people will click on your website.

One of the first steps in checking your website’s SEO is to perform a site audit. A site audit will help you identify any technical issues that might be affecting your website’s SEO. Technical issues such as broken links, slow page load times, and missing title tags can all have a negative impact on your website’s SEO. By identifying and fixing these issues, you can improve your website’s SEO and increase its visibility in search engine results pages.

Why Checking SEO is Important

Checking the SEO of a website is crucial for several reasons. Here are some of the most important ones:

  • Better rankings: SEO helps improve the ranking of a website in search engine results pages (SERPs). By checking the website’s SEO, you can identify areas that need improvement and take action to optimize them. This can lead to better rankings and increased visibility, which can result in more traffic and leads.

  • More traffic: SEO is one of the most effective ways to drive traffic to a website. By optimizing the website’s content and structure, you can attract more visitors from search engines. Checking the website’s SEO regularly can help you ensure that you are doing everything possible to attract as much traffic as possible.

  • Improved user experience: SEO is not just about optimizing for search engines; it’s also about creating a better user experience. By checking the website’s SEO, you can identify issues that may be affecting the user experience, such as slow loading times or broken links. Fixing these issues can improve the user experience and lead to higher engagement and conversions.

  • Competitive advantage: Checking the SEO of your website can also give you a competitive advantage. By analyzing your competitors’ SEO strategies and comparing them to your own, you can identify areas where you can improve and gain an edge over your competitors.

In summary, checking the SEO of a website is essential for improving rankings, driving more traffic, improving the user experience, and gaining a competitive advantage. By regularly monitoring and optimizing your website’s SEO, you can ensure that you are doing everything possible to attract and convert as many visitors as possible.

How to Check SEO on a Website

Checking the SEO on your website is an essential part of any digital marketing strategy. By analyzing your website’s SEO health, you can identify areas that need improvement and optimize your site for better search engine rankings. Here are some sub-sections that can help you check the SEO on your website:

Using an SEO Checker

One of the easiest ways to check your website’s SEO health is to use an SEO checker. These tools can analyze your site for more than 140 SEO issues, including broken links, slow pages, large image files, dead pages, duplicate content, and more. Some popular SEO checkers include Ahrefs Webmaster Tools, IONOS SEO Check, and Moz Pro.

Checking for On-Page Optimization

On-page optimization refers to optimizing the content and HTML source code of individual pages on your website for specific keywords. This includes optimizing title tags, meta descriptions, header tags, and other on-page elements. By ensuring that each page on your site is optimized for a specific keyword, you can increase your chances of ranking higher in search engine results pages (SERPs).

Analyzing Backlinks

Backlinks are links from other websites that point to your site. They are a crucial factor in determining your website’s authority and trustworthiness, which can impact your search engine rankings. By analyzing your backlink profile, you can identify opportunities to build new backlinks and improve your site’s overall authority.

Examining SERP Rankings

SERP rankings refer to where your website appears in search engine results pages for specific keywords. By examining your SERP rankings, you can identify opportunities to optimize your site for higher rankings and increase your organic traffic.

Assessing Site Speed and User Experience

Site speed and user experience are critical factors in determining your website’s SEO performance. By assessing your site’s speed and user experience, you can identify areas that need improvement and optimize your site for better user engagement and conversion rates.

Conducting a Site Audit

A site audit is a comprehensive analysis of your website’s SEO health. It includes analyzing your website’s structure, content, technical errors, and other areas that can impact your search engine rankings. By conducting a site audit, you can identify opportunities to optimize your site for better search engine rankings and user experience.

In conclusion, checking the SEO on your website is an essential part of any digital marketing strategy. By using tools like SEO checkers, analyzing backlinks and SERP rankings, assessing site speed and user experience, and conducting a site audit, you can optimize your website’s SEO performance and improve your search engine rankings.

Using an SEO Checker

One of the easiest and most effective ways to check the SEO of your website is by using an SEO checker. An SEO checker is a tool that analyzes your website and detects any SEO issues that may be hurting your rankings.

Most SEO checkers will crawl your website for a variety of SEO issues, including missing title tags and meta descriptions, broken links, slow loading pages, large image files, dead pages, and duplicate content. Using an SEO checker can help you identify these issues quickly and easily, allowing you to make the necessary changes to improve your website’s SEO.

When using an SEO checker, it’s important to keep in mind that no tool is perfect. While an SEO checker can be a helpful starting point, it’s always a good idea to manually review your website and make any necessary changes.

One of the benefits of using an SEO checker is that it can save you time and effort. Instead of manually reviewing your website for SEO issues, an SEO checker can quickly identify any problems, allowing you to focus on making improvements.

In addition to identifying SEO issues, many SEO checkers also provide a site audit report that includes a personalized checklist of recommendations on how to improve your website’s SEO. This can be a valuable resource for website owners who are new to SEO or who want to improve their website’s rankings.

Overall, using an SEO checker can be a valuable tool for website owners who want to improve their website’s SEO. By identifying and addressing any SEO issues, you can improve your website’s rankings and attract more traffic to your site.

Checking for On-Page Optimization

On-page optimization is a crucial element of SEO performance and can be easily checked with the help of various tools that are available online. Here are some areas that need to be checked for on-page optimization:

Title Tags and Meta Descriptions

Title tags and meta descriptions are important elements of on-page optimization. They should be relevant to the content on the page and should contain the primary keyword. The length of the title tag should not exceed 60 characters, and the meta description should not exceed 160 characters.

Site Speed

Site speed is another important factor in on-page optimization. A slow-loading website can lead to a poor user experience, which can negatively impact SEO performance. To check the site speed, you can use tools like Google PageSpeed Insights or GTmetrix. These tools can provide you with suggestions to improve the site speed.

User Experience

User experience is a critical factor in on-page optimization. The website should be designed in such a way that it is easy to navigate and provides a seamless user experience. A poorly designed website can lead to a high bounce rate, which can negatively impact SEO performance.


The content on the website should be relevant to the user’s search intent and should provide value. It should be well-written, easy to read, and engaging. The content should also be optimized for the primary keyword and should include related keywords.

Areas to Check

When checking for on-page optimization, there are several areas that need to be checked, including:

  • Title tags and meta descriptions
  • Site speed
  • User experience
  • Content
  • Images
  • Internal linking
  • Header tags

In conclusion, checking for on-page optimization is crucial for SEO performance. By optimizing the on-page elements of a website, marketers can improve the user experience and increase conversions.

Analyzing Backlinks

Backlinks are one of the most important factors for SEO. They are links from other websites that point to your website. Analyzing backlinks can help you understand the quality and quantity of links pointing to your website. This information can help you improve your SEO strategy.

To analyze backlinks, you can use tools like Moz Pro or Ahrefs. These tools can help you find out the number of backlinks, the quality of backlinks, and the domain authority of the linking websites.

When analyzing backlinks, it is important to look at the anchor text of the link. Anchor text is the clickable text that appears in a hyperlink. It is important to have diverse anchor text and avoid over-optimization of anchor text. Over-optimization of anchor text can lead to a penalty from search engines.

Link building is the process of acquiring backlinks to your website. It is important to build high-quality backlinks from relevant websites. Link building can be done through guest posting, broken link building, and other methods.

External links are links that point to other websites. It is important to have external links on your website to provide additional resources for your visitors. External links can also help improve your website’s authority.

Spiders are programs used by search engines to crawl and index websites. It is important to ensure that your website is crawlable and indexable by search engine spiders. This can be done by optimizing your website’s structure and content.

In conclusion, analyzing backlinks is an important part of SEO. It can help you understand the quality and quantity of links pointing to your website. By building high-quality backlinks and optimizing your website for search engine spiders, you can improve your website’s authority and search engine rankings.

Examining SERP Rankings

One of the most important aspects of SEO is understanding where your website ranks on the Search Engine Results Page (SERP). SERP rankings are a measure of how well your website is performing in search engine results for specific keywords or phrases.

To examine your SERP rankings, you can use a variety of tools such as Ahrefs’ SERP Checker or seobase’s SERP Checker. These tools allow you to see where your website ranks for specific keywords, as well as track changes over time.

When examining your SERP rankings, it’s important to keep in mind that search engine rankings are constantly changing. Factors such as changes to search algorithms or new competitors entering the market can have a significant impact on your rankings.

To get a better understanding of your SERP rankings, you can also use tools such as Moz Academy’s Keyword Explorer. This tool allows you to see the search volume and difficulty of specific keywords, as well as the potential traffic and click-through rates for your website.

By regularly examining your SERP rankings and using tools such as Moz Academy’s Keyword Explorer, you can better understand how your website is performing in search engine results and make adjustments to improve your rankings.

Assessing Site Speed and User Experience

One of the most important factors in SEO health and user experience is site speed. A slow loading website can result in higher bounce rates, lower engagement, and ultimately lower rankings. Therefore, it is crucial to assess the site speed and user experience of your website regularly.

To check the site speed, you can use tools like Google PageSpeed Insights, GTmetrix, or Pingdom. These tools analyze your website’s loading time and provide suggestions to optimize it. They also give you a score out of 100, which indicates how well your website is optimized for speed.

Besides, you can also analyze the user experience of your website. A website with poor user experience can result in lower engagement and higher bounce rates, which can negatively impact your SEO health. To analyze the user experience, you can use tools like Google Analytics. It provides insights into how users interact with your website, such as the bounce rate, time on site, and pages per session.

To optimize the user experience, you can follow some best practices, such as:

  • Use a clear and concise website design
  • Ensure that your website is mobile-friendly
  • Optimize your website’s navigation
  • Use clear and descriptive headings and subheadings
  • Ensure that your website’s content is easy to read and understand
  • Use high-quality images and videos to enhance the user experience

In conclusion, assessing the site speed and user experience of your website is crucial to maintain your SEO health and provide an optimal experience for your users. By following best practices and using the right tools, you can optimize your website for speed and user experience, resulting in higher engagement and better rankings.

Conducting a Site Audit

A site audit is a crucial step in improving a website’s search engine optimization (SEO) performance. It involves analyzing a site’s technical structure, on-page content, off-page factors, and link profile to identify areas for improvement. Conducting a site audit can help site owners find and fix technical errors, improve their SEO score, and identify opportunities to increase their conversion rate.

To conduct a site audit, there are several tools available, including Moz Pro, SEO Analyzer, and unique crawlers. These tools can help site owners identify technical errors, index issues, and opportunities to improve their link structure. Additionally, they can provide a detailed SEO audit report that outlines the site’s strengths and weaknesses.

When conducting a site audit, it’s crucial to evaluate the site’s site structure and link structure. This includes analyzing the ratio of internal links to external links, identifying broken links and redirects, and evaluating the site’s overall link profile. Additionally, site owners should work with developers to fix any technical errors that may be impacting the site’s SEO performance.

Overall, conducting a site audit is an essential step in improving a site’s SEO performance. By identifying technical errors, opportunities for improvement, and analyzing the site’s link profile, site owners can optimize their site for search engines and increase their conversion rate.

Having website indexing issues?

Check out our blogs on the most common indexing issues and how to fix them. Fix your page indexing issues

Looking for an SEO Consultant?

Find the best SEO Consultant in Singapore (and worldwide). Best SEO Consultant

Is this you?

💸 You have been spending thousands of dollars on buying backlinks in the last months. Your rankings are only growing slowly.

❌You have been writing more and more blog posts, but traffic is not really growing.

😱You are stuck. Something is wrong with your website, but you don`t know what.

Let the SEO Copilot give you the clicks you deserve.